The CDB – Bill C-22 – is back in the House of Commons. It recently passed through Senate after a long review process, with a series of amendments to strengthen the bill. [1] It’s time for the bill to become law so people with disabilities can receive the support they need to live with dignity.

Nearly 917,000, or 23%, of working-age Canadians with disabilities live in poverty, and the rising costs of living and housing have only made that situation worse. [2]

Trudeau first promised the CDB three years ago, and it’s been stuck in a bureaucratic loop since then. [3] If the House doesn’t accept the amendments, it will take months for the bill to go back through Senate once again. People with disabilities living in poverty can’t wait any longer to receive this life saving support.
